Currently the only certified Street Fit instructor in Edinburgh, Justine Hayes has always been active in many physically demanding sports. She grew up in Aberdeen and from the age of 5 she was part of a competitive gymnastics club where she was the winner of Scottish Gymnast of the Year 3 years in a row. Justine has also earned her Scottish Gymnastics coaching qualification for level 1 gymnasts.

 

After 10 year of competitive gymnastics, she decided to branch out into the world of competitive dance and cheerleading in Aberdeen Football clubs own dance team "Redz n Co" . This way she could enhance previous experience with new developed skills and techniques. Justine was one of the members of the team who went to the World Dance Championships in Florida to represent Scotland and came in at the final 20 of over 40 teams.

 

After over 13 years of performing in many active sports teams in Aberdeen, Justine relocated to Edinburgh where she spent 4 years studying at Queen Margaret University and gained her BA Honours Degree in Drama and Performance.

 

During her time there she was the Captain of the QMU Dance Society from 2011-2013, where she was one of the committee members responsible for changing dance society history and entering the team into competitions for the very first time! In her 2 years alone as Captain the dance society members doubled each term and encouraged both dancers and non-dancers to get involved with a highly active society which was beginning to get noticed throughout Edinburgh. Justine was responsible for the wellbeing of all members of the society, lead warm ups, dance rehearsals and as well as performing in the routines, she choreographed each routine with fellow committee members.

QMU Dance Society competed in 2 competitions, one in their home town at Assembly Rooms Edinburgh and the other down at Loughborough University, where they were the only Scottish Team competing during the 2 day event. QMU Dance Society did not disappoint and came back with 2 x 2nd place awards and 1 x 3rd place in Jazz and Contemporary categories.

 

Justine has learned so much from her experience as Dance Captain, it has encouraged her to continue her teaching and dance success into her everyday life. After passing her Street Fit Instructor course in August 2013, she has worked very hard to get the Street Fit name noticed and recognised in Edinburgh. And by the end of 2013, members were growing and Street Fit Edinburgh was being recognised for its fun, creative & fat busting workouts!

 

Now in 2014, Street Fit Edinburgh classes have branched out into all areas of Edinburgh including, Leith walk, Easter road, Musselburgh & the Meadows.

 

Justine splits her teaching time between Street Fit Edinburgh and Step It Up Dance, a childrens dance company based in Edinburgh. Justine teaches over 4 schools classes a week and has introduced Street Fit Kids into a lot of her classes and the response has been immense, the kids love it!
